Windshield installation
 
3 Attachment(s)
Well, I've started the process of installing the windshield. I'm not sure how long it will take since the weather is sometimes too cold to safely handle the plexiglass but I'm moving along when I can.

Today, I ran into my first fitting problem. So far, all my body panels are basically symmetrical which took some work but nothing epic once I figured out the process. For this reason, I was surprised that the windshield didn't fit nicely along the top edge. What I figured out is that the upper forward body panel is 1/2 inch longer on the left side as compared to the right side panel. Once I figured that out, it all made sense so now I have to decide how to fix this. I'll probably add material to the right panel but I'm posting this in case there's some experience with this.
